SMBIOS-LCD-BRIGHTNESS

NAME

smbios-lcd-brightness - src/bin/smbios-lcd-brightness

SYNOPSIS

smbios-lcd-brightness

OPTIONS

--version

show program’s version number and exit

-h, --help

show this help message and exit

-v, --verbose

Display more verbose output.

-q, --quiet

Minimize program output. Only errors and warnings are displayed.

--trace

Enable verbose function tracing.

--logconfig=LOGCONFIG

Specify alternate config log.

--security-key=SECURITY_KEY

BIOS pre-calculated security key.

--password=PASSWORD

BIOS Setup password for set/activate operations.

-r, --rawpassword

Do not auto-convert password to scancodes.

--memory-dat=MEMORY_DAT

Path to a memory dump file to use instead of real RAM

--cmos-dat=CMOS_DAT

Path to a CMOS dump file to use instead of real CMOS

--value=VALUE

Set new value

-b, --battery

Set new value to be used while running on battery power

-a, --ac

Set new value to be used while running on AC power
